How Court Indictments Work

An indictment is a formal charge brought by a grand jury against a defendant, signifying that there is sufficient evidence to proceed with a trial. The process typically begins when a crime is reported to law enforcement, who investigate and gather evidence. If the evidence is deemed sufficient, a grand jury reviews the case and decides whether to indict the suspect. This process is a crucial step in upholding justice and holding individuals accountable for their actions.

What is the difference between an indictment and a warrant?

A warrant is a court order authorizing law enforcement to arrest or search a suspect or their property. An indictment is a formal charge made by a grand jury, signaling that there is enough evidence to proceed with a trial.

How long does the indictment process take?

The time it takes for an indictment to be issued can vary significantly, depending on the complexity of the case and the available evidence.

What happens if I'm indicted?

If you're indicted, you'll be formally charged with a crime, and a trial date may be scheduled. This is not a guarantee of guilt but rather a step in the justice process.

Common Misconceptions

  • An indictment is the same as a conviction. In reality, an indictment is merely a formal charge, and the individual is presumed innocent until proven guilty.

  • Indictments only apply to serious crimes. While some indictments do involve severe offenses, others can result from less serious infractions.
